Europe under pressure: cybersecurity at the heart of strategic issues
March 26, 2026 | 10:30 a.m. – 4:15 p.m.
CISPA, C0 Stuhlsatzenhaus 5, Saarbrücken 

In an increasingly unstable geopolitical, economic, and technological context, cybersecurity is no longer an option: it has become a strategic pillar for Europe. The CROSSBORDER CYBERSECURITY TOUR #2 brings together public decision-makers, cybersecurity experts, researchers, startups, and industry players for a day of cross-border discussions on the major digital challenges that are reshaping our common future.

Europe under pressure: understanding new cyber risks

Source: Quattropole

The opening of the event sets the scene: Europe is under pressure. Hybrid threats, cyberattacks targeting critical infrastructure, technological dependencies... Institutional speeches and the opening keynote address analyze cybersecurity as a major strategic issue, at the crossroads of sovereignty, economic security, and political stability.

CISPA experts and institutional representatives provide a clear and forward-looking assessment of the risks currently facing our territories and businesses. 

Protecting critical infrastructure: energy and data centers on the front line

The energy and data center sectors are at the heart of European concerns. Through contributions from professionals in the field, this sequence highlights the growing vulnerabilities of critical infrastructure, the concrete impacts of cyberattacks, and scenarios to anticipate.

Key figures, feedback, and outlooks provide a better understanding of why cybersecurity is now inseparable from the continuity of essential services.

Automating compliance: turning a constraint into a competitive advantage

Faced with the proliferation of standards (NIS2, GDPR, ISO, etc.), SMEs and mid-sized companies often find themselves under pressure.

The CROSSBORDER CYBERSECURITY TOUR #2 focuses on the central theme ofautomation of compliance, presented not as a burden, but a lever for competitiveness and growth.

Startups from the CISPA ecosystem demonstrate how innovative solutions can improve security, reduce costs, and free up time for core business activities.

Different perspectives: research, startups, and industry facing cyber challenges

During the interactive roundtable discussion, researchers, entrepreneurs, and security managers will share their perspectives. How can we manage the growing complexity of cyber requirements while maintaining operational performance?

This format promotes open dialogue between technological innovation, industrial realities, and regulatory constraints, offering participants concrete and applicable solutions. 

Startups will also be pitching. 

Networking, matchmaking, and cross-border cooperation

Beyond the content, the CROSSBORDER CYBERSECURITY TOUR #2 is a privileged meeting space. Networking opportunities, matchmaking with startups, and a social event at the end of the day allow create lasting synergies between French, German, and European players.

In a friendly and creative atmosphere, participants develop their network and lay the foundations for future collaborations.
